A-level retake courses are specifically designed for students who have already completed their A-level exams but did not achieve the outcomes they desired. These courses provide students with an opportunity to re-sit their exams and potentially improve their grades, opening up new doors for them in terms of university admissions, job opportunities, and future career paths.
There are several reasons why students may choose to retake their A-level exams. Some students may have faced personal challenges or distractions during their initial attempt, leading to subpar performance. Others may simply have not been adequately prepared or may have underestimated the difficulty of the exams. Whatever the reason, A-level retake courses offer students a chance to rectify their mistakes and make the most of their academic potential.
One of the key benefits of A-level retake courses is the opportunity for students to improve their grades and secure a place at their desired university or college. Many institutions have strict entry requirements for certain courses, and achieving the necessary grades can be a competitive and challenging process. By retaking their exams, students can demonstrate a commitment to their studies and a determination to succeed, which can greatly enhance their chances of being accepted into their chosen program.
